How far is the property from Perth's central business district?
Duncraig lies approximately 16 kilometres north of Perth's central business district, placing the home within a short drive to the city centre

What public transport options are available in Duncraig?
Residents can use the Warwick train/bus interchange at the suburb’s south‑east corner or Greenwood station at the north‑east corner, both linking to Perth CBD. Transperth bus routes run along Beach Road, Marmion Avenue and other main streets
Can you share a brief history of the Duncraig suburb?
Duncraig experienced most of its residential development in the mid‑1970s, with key infrastructure such as libraries and community facilities established in the early 1970s. The suburb was finally linked directly to Perth via the Mitchell Freeway in 1986
